commit d14dd7e20d5e526557f5d3cfef4046a642f80924 upstream.

Always allow backtraces when using oprofile on ARM, even if a PMU
isn't present. Restores functionality originally introduced in commit
1b7b56982fdcd9d85effd76f3928cf5d6eb26155 ("oprofile: Always allow
backtraces on ARM") by Richard Purdie.

It is not that obvious, but there is now only one oprofile_arch_init()
function. So the .backtrace callback is available also in timer mode.

Implemented by removing code and using stubs for oprofile_perf_{init,
exit} provided by <linux/oprofile.h>. This allows cleaning of other
architecture specific implementations too.
